Overview
The SID-X1N accepts an HDMI, DisplayPort, DVI and PC graphics video input, as
well as an unbalanced stereo audio input (which is embedded into the output
signal), and transmits the signal via TP (Twisted Pair) cable to a compatible
switcher or DGKat receiver, (for example, the VP-81SIDN or PT-572+).
The SID-X1N also provides an unbalanced, stereo audio output. When the
SID-X1N is connected to a switcher, it also controls the input and output selection
of the switcher.
In particular the SID-X1N: features:
•
HDTV support
•
HDMI with x.v.Color™ and 3D
•
HDCP compliancy—works with sources that support HDCP repeater mode
Note: When using a MacBook as a source and the content is protected
using HDCP, if the display does not support HDCP, no video is transmitted
•
Input signal detection based on video clock presence
•
Automatic input selection based on manual selection or last connected input
•
Automatic analog audio detection and embedding
•
Automatic output shutdown when the input signal is lost (with a configurable
delay)
•
Installation up to 50m (164ft) from the switcher, (30m with the TP-574)
•
I-EDIDPro™ Kramer Intelligent EDID Processing™ – Intelligent EDID
handling & processing algorithm ensures Plug and Play operation for HDMI
systems
•
A lockable EDID
•
VGA phase adjustment
